Warrior Model for Human Performance and Injury Prevention: Eagle Tactical Athlete Program (ETAP) Part I
Summary
Military personnel experience preventable injuries during training. Targeted physical training and injury prevention programs are crucial for optimizing soldier performance and reducing musculoskeletal injuries.
Area of Science:
- Military medicine
- Sports science
- Occupational health
Background:
- United States military personnel require effective injury prevention and performance optimization strategies.
- Systematic, research-based approaches are needed to identify optimal training activities for soldiers.
- Warrior capabilities depend on minimizing unintentional musculoskeletal injuries.
Purpose of the Study:
- To implement a comprehensive injury prevention and performance optimization research program with the 101st Airborne Division (Air Assault).
- To present findings from the initial three steps: Injury Surveillance, Task and Demand Analysis, and Predictors of Injury and Optimal Performance.
- To modify traditional injury prevention methods for a specific military population.
Main Methods:
- Injury surveillance through self-report among participating soldiers.
- Field-based task and demand analyses of soldiers performing typical duties.
- Laboratory testing of musculoskeletal, biomechanical, physiological, and nutritional characteristics, benchmarked to triathletes.
Main Results:
- Soldiers face risks of preventable musculoskeletal injuries during various activities.
- Field analyses provided data for tailored laboratory testing and intervention design.
- Laboratory results indicated soldiers would benefit from targeted physical training and injury prevention activities.
Conclusions:
- The 101st Airborne Division soldiers experience preventable musculoskeletal injuries.
- Soldiers have unique physical demands requiring specific training interventions.
- Targeted training can improve performance and prevent injuries in military personnel.
